- The Steelers signed Cal Adomitis to the practice squad on Friday and released practice-squad linebacker Kana’i Mauga to create space.
- Adomitis could be elevated for Week 16 at Detroit if needed, with Kuntz’s game-day availability uncertain after being limited in practice.
- Adomitis, 27, is a Pittsburgh native and former Central Catholic and Pitt standout who earned All-American honors and the Mannelly Award in 2021.
- He played for the Bengals from 2022 to 2024 and joined the Eagles earlier this season before being waived in early December.
- The move adds insurance at a precision role after recent reports noted a couple of low punt snaps from Kuntz in recent games.
